TURKEY NOT READY FOR EU
PanARMENIAN.Net
05.07.2006 17:48 GMT+04:00
/PanARMENIAN.Net/ Following an attack on a French Catholic priest in
Samsun on Sunday, a top Vatican official said yesterday that Turkey
shouldn’t become a member of the European Union until freedom of
religion is guaranteed. Speaking to Italian daily Corriere de la
Sera, Cardinal Walter Kasper, head of the Vatican’s department
for Christian Unity, said, “We believe that Turkey isn’t ready to
integrate with Europe. If it were a truly secular state, it would be
able to guarantee freedom of religion. Right now the atmosphere in the
country is very tense and hostile towards minorities.” Charging that
freedom of religion in Turkey is restricted by radical nationalism
and fundamentalism, Kasper added he doesn’t think attacks on members
of the clergy and missionaries are personal. Kasper also said that
as freedom of religion isn’t guaranteed, Turkey isn’t ready to join
the EU, reported Yerkir.

RA President Pays Two Days Of Working Visit To Islamic Republic Of I

RA PRESIDENT PAYS TWO DAYS WORKING VISIT TO ISLAMIC REPUBLIC OF IRAN
By Nana Petrosian
AZG Armenian Daily
06/07/2006
RA President Robert Kocharian is currently paying a two days’
working visit to the Islamic republic of Iran. The delegation of
the Armenian statesmen includes RA Foreign and Energy Ministers,
Head of RA President’s Staff, RA Ambassador to Iran and other high
ranked officials. The sides will hold various meetings and sign
documents. After the meeting, RA President Robert Kocharian and Iranian
President Mahmoud Ahmadinejad gave a press conference. President
visited the memorial of Ayatollah Ali Hoseini-Khamenei, Supreme leader
of the Iranian people, and laid a wreath on his grave.
It’s worth mentioning that in the preparation stage of the meeting
Armen Movsisian, RA Energy Minister, met with Vazir Khamanei, Iranian
Oil Minister, and Parviz Fattahi, Iranian Energy Minister, to prepare
the July 5-6 meeting of RA President Robert Kocharian. At the meeting
the sides discussed a number of issues on energy cooperation included
in the agenda of the coming Presidential meeting. In particular, the
sides touched upon the construction of the Iran-Armenia gas pipeline,
as well as other projects for energy cooperation. In his turn,
Arman Kirakosian, RA Deputy Foreign Minister, met with Manouchekhr
Mottaki, Iranian Foreign Minister. In the course of the meeting the
sides touched upon the organization issues for the coming visit of
RA President. They also dwelt on the regional political-economic
cooperation, as well as the implementation of the agreements
signed by the Armenian-Iranian inter-parliamentary commission for
cooperation. Iranian FM represented the current situation around
the nuclear program of Iran and inquired about the Nagorno Karabakh
conflict settlement process.

"Cilicia" Vessel Ship Warmly Welcomed In Lithuanian Klaipeda Port

“CILICIA” VESSEL SHIP WARMLY WELCOMED IN LITHUANIAN KLAIPEDA PORT
By Tamar Minasian
AZG Armenian Daily
06/07/2006
“Cilicia” Armenian vessel ship arrived in the Lithuanian Klaipeda
port to leave for Stockholm from there. Zory Balayan, famous Armenian
writer and public figure informed about this.
The Armenian Kingdom of Cilicia had established very close relations
with the Baltic states. Lithuania was no exclusion. The Armenian
merchants and craftsmen settled down in Lithuania many centuries
ago. But “Cilicia” arrived in Klaipeda not only paying tribute to our
ancestors. The sailors decided to arrive in this port as three of the
crew members served in the army in the Baltic states and visited this
port for many times.
According to Mr. Balayan, the Klaipeda based newspapers covered the
arrival of the ship in the port very well. Besdies, the local Armenian
community members organized a warm welcoming meeting for the sailors of
“Cilicia.” Konstantin Motenov, head of “Lloyd’s Register” international
classification organization for registration of vessel ships, gave
a certificate to “Cilicia,” according to which the Armenian ship may
sail all the seas and the oceans of the world. Mr. Balayan informed
that “Cilicia” will leave for Stockholm from Klaipeda.

"Baze Days In Artsakh" Pan Armenian Youth Festival To Be Held In NKR

“BAZE DAYS IN ARTSAKH” PAN ARMENIAN YOUTH FESTIVAL TO BE HELD IN NKR IN END JULY
AZG Armenian Daily
06/07/2006
“Baze Days in Artsakh” Pan Armenian youth festival will be held
in NKR on July 26- August 1. Over 200 people will participate in
the festival. Artur Soghomonian, head of the festival, said this at
today’s press conference. He said that they have discussed the idea
of holding the festival in NKR for many times during the meetings of
the Armenian youth.
Earlier, the festival has been held in Yerevan, Dilijan and
Tsaghkadzor. Nine teams will represent the summer festival,
five from NKR, two from Armenia, one from Javakhk and one from
Diaspora. Soghomonian stated that they have enlarged the program of the
festival including new creative competitions. It is planned that the
participants of the festival will meet with NKR President, NKR Prime
Minister and Speaker of NKR National Assembly. It’s worth mentioning
that RA Government allocated AMD 112 million for the festival, while
the Pan Armenian Youth Fund allocated additional AMD 5 million.

New US Ambassador To Azerbaijan Thinks Stage By Stage Settlement Of

NEW US AMBASSADOR TO AZERBAIJAN THINKS STAGE BY STAGE SETTLEMENT OF KARABAKH CONFLICT NECESSARY
Yerevan, July 4. ArmInfo. New US Ambassador to Azerbaijan Ann Darcy
thinks it necessary settling the conflict over Nagorny Karabakh stage
by stage. Trend reports the Ambassador as making this statement
when presenting her credentials to Azerbaijani Foreign Minister
Elmar Mamedyarov. The source reports, the given way of settlement
provides for “liberation of Azerbaijani territories from occupation
and return of refugees and forced migrants before determination of
Nagorny Karabakh’s status.”

Armenian Spokesman Says Azeri Counterparts "Unaware" Of Peace Talks

ARMENIAN SPOKESMAN SAYS AZERI COUNTERPARTS “UNAWARE” OF PEACE TALKS CONTENT
Arminfo
4 Jul 06
Yerevan, 4 July: The reason of contradictory statements by the
Azerbaijan side is that they are uninformed about the content of
the talks between the Armenian and Azerbaijani presidents, Vladimir
Karapetyan, acting press secretary of the Armenian Foreign Ministry,
told Arminfo. Karapetyan was asked to explain the contradictory
statements by Azerbaijan’s deputy foreign minister and Foreign
Ministry spokesman about the principles of the Nagornyy Karabakh
conflict settlement.
“Indeed, the Azerbaijani side has made contradictory statements
and commentaries in the past few days. In reality, everything is
simple: in their second statement, the OSCE Minsk Group co-chairmen
presented conflict settlement principles being discussed and their
assessments. Probably the reason of such contradictory statements is
that the mentioned Azerbaijani diplomats are unaware of the content
of the talks between the Armenian and Azerbaijani presidents,”
Karapetyan said.

Karabakh Minister Confirms Ties With Other CIS Rebel Regions

KARABAKH MINISTER CONFIRMS TIES WITH OTHER CIS REBEL REGIONS
Arminfo
3 Jul 06
Stepanakert, July 3: “The Nagornyy Karabakh republic [NKR] does
not abandon its partners. We are building our policy taking into
consideration our own interests and the peculiarities around the
situation in Abkhazia, South Ossetia and the Dniester Moldovan
republic,” Nagornyy Karabakh’s foreign minister Georgiy Petrosyan has
told journalists, commenting on the establishment of a community in
Sukhumi “For Democracy and Right of People” and Nagornyy Karabakh’s
intention to carry out an independent policy to achieve recognition
of its independence.
“Our colleagues from the Dniester Moldovan republic, Abkhazia and
South Ossetia understand the position of the NKR very well. The NKR
foreign ministry is following very attentively the processes and
also the developments and the settlement processes of the relevant
conflicts. We are regularly communicating at various levels, exchanging
information and carrying out multilateral and bilateral consultations,”
Petrosyan said.
